Mary Peltola seeks to be first Alaska Native in Senate

This recommendation is shared by Bill Tammeus.

Indigenous people in the U.S. are making at least slow progress in various ways. Now former U.S. Rep. Mary Peltola, is running to be the first Alaska Native woman in the U.S. Senate.
